O transporte ferroviário no Brasil começou no século 19 e havia muitas empresas ferroviárias diferentes. As ferrovias foram nacionalizadas pela RFFSA (Rede Ferroviária Federal, Sociedade Anônima) em 1957. Entre 1999 e 2007, a RFFSA foi desmembrada e os serviços agora são operados por uma variedade de operadores públicos e privados, incluindo América Latina Logística, Companhia Paulista de Trens Metropolitanos e SuperVia.
